Main duties of the job

This is your opportunity to work as part of an innovative, dynamic and patient focused team.

An exciting opportunity has arisen for an enthusiastic and highly motivated person to join our Lung Function team based in a bright and modern setting. We are looking forward to working with an experienced and fully autonomous Clinical Respiratory Physiologist with a high level of demonstrable technical ability and clinical understanding.

Within the department of respiratory medicine there are several specialty clinics the lung function service will support, including sleep and ventilation, severe asthma, complex COPD and TB, which are led with a strong MDT ethos. The successful candidate will be required to undertake and interpret a full range of investigations which currently include:

? Full lung function testing? Respiratory muscle assessment? Capillary blood gases? Bronchial provocation using Mannitol? Sleep studies.? Hypoxic challenge tests

The post holder will be involved in helping to further develop and expand the suite of tests currently offered, namely Cardio-Pulmonary Exercise Testing (CPET).

This post offers the opportunity to expand your skills and advance your career in respiratory physiologywithin a large specialist teaching hospital. Additionally to working in the busy Lung Function Department.Ideally you will be working as a Clinical Physiologist at band 6 or band 5 with significant experience workingin a Lung Function Laboratory.

Disclosure and Barring Service Check

This post is subject to the Rehabilitation of Offenders Act (Exceptions Order) 1975 and as such it will be necessary for a submission for Disclosure to be made to the Disclosure and Barring Service (formerly known as CRB) to check for any previous criminal convictions.

Certificate of Sponsorship

Applications from job seekers who require current Skilled worker sponsorship to work in the UK are welcome and will be considered alongside all other applications. For further information visit the UK Visas and Immigration website (Opens in a new tab).

From 6 April 2017, skilled worker applicants, applying for entry clearance into the UK, have had to present a criminal record certificate from each country they have resided continuously or cumulatively for 12 months or more in the past 10 years. Adult dependants (over 18 years old) are also subject to this requirement. Guidance can be found here Criminal records checks for overseas applicants (Opens in a new tab).
